Output 79b61b6c4bc26f1c5d9c0b0c4915a61673c55921b8a5cc3e1777d322feb034ea:1

value
26968716
script pubkey
OP_0 OP_PUSHBYTES_20 37d34cbdb077f9ae0be8bf951328b403273493de
address
ltc1qxlf5e0dswlu6uzlgh723x295qvnnfy77tk30me
transaction
79b61b6c4bc26f1c5d9c0b0c4915a61673c55921b8a5cc3e1777d322feb034ea
spent
true